Changeset 1096 for devel/lib

Show
Ignore:
Timestamp:
05/13/07 20:11:31 (2 years ago)
Author:
sven
Message:

db schema - enforce a bit more uniqueness

Files:

Legend:

Unmodified
Added
Removed
Modified
Copied
Moved
  • devel/lib/db/mysql.sql

    r984 r1096  
    9797  `status` varchar(4) NOT NULL default 'perm' COMMENT 'not used?', 
    9898  PRIMARY KEY (`ident`), 
    99   KEY `owner` (`owner`), 
     99  UNIQUE KEY `owner` (`owner`, `friend`), 
    100100  KEY `friend` (`friend`), 
    101101  KEY `status` (`status`) 
     
    113113  `friend` INT NOT NULL COMMENT '-> users.ident, being friended', 
    114114  PRIMARY KEY (`ident`) , 
    115   INDEX (`owner`) 
     115  UNIQUE KEY (`owner`,`friend`) 
    116116) ; 
    117117 
     
    127127  `group_id` int(11) NOT NULL default '0' COMMENT '-> groups.ident', 
    128128  PRIMARY KEY (`ident`), 
    129   KEY `user_id` (`user_id`,`group_id`) 
     129  UNIQUE KEY `user_id` (`user_id`,`group_id`) 
    130130) ; 
    131131